Est ce que le PHP supporte les variables nommees ?

Est ce que le PHP supporte les variables nommees ? - PHP - Programmation

Marsh Posté le 20-06-2003 à 18:53:24    

Bonjour, en Ada nous pouvons appeler les variables d'une fonction par son nom
Exemple  
maprocedure(toto=>4,titi=>5) au lieu de maprocedure(4,5)  
 
Cela est hyper utile dans le cas ou, si on a bcp de parametres et certains qui ne sont pas obligatoires, d'eviter a se rettaper tous les parametres et seulement specifier ceux utiles.
 
 Savez vous si PHP sait gerer ça ?

Reply

Marsh Posté le 20-06-2003 à 18:53:24   

Reply

Marsh Posté le 20-06-2003 à 19:05:46    

Je pense pas.
Mais tu peux avoir des paramètres facultatifs :)

Reply

Marsh Posté le 20-06-2003 à 23:30:47    

Non, mais y'a plusieurs façons de le simuler...
 
La première qui me vient à l'esprit : Le tableau associatif.
Ta fonction a un seul paramètre qui est un tableau.
Ou Deux tableaux, un pour les params obligatoirs et un pour les autres.
 
Sinon, quand on a une fonction avec beaucoup de params, à mon avis, c'est qu'on devrait penser à faire de l'objet :D
Ce qui, en PHP, revient à peu de chose près aux tableaux mentionnés plus haut, mais en (un peu) plus propre.


---------------
Laissez l'Etat dans les toilettes où vous l'avez trouvé.
Reply

Sujets relatifs:

Leave a Replay

Make sure you enter the(*)required information where indicate.HTML code is not allowed